ETOILE DU NORD

Other / , IMO 6903632

ETOILE DU NORD is currently in Piraeus, last seen more than 12h ago

The vessel was built in 2022, and is sailing under the flag of United Kingdom. Her length overall (LOA) is 47 meters, and her width (beam) is 8 meters. Her summer deadweight capacity is unknown.
